Appalachian State 7, Rider University 5

HICKORY, N.C.--The Rider University baseball team had its four-game winning streak snapped and lost for the first time this season, at Appalachian State (7-0) Friday afternoon.

For Rider (4-1), junior A.J. Albee (Ashley, Pa./Hanover Area) had three hits and scored twice with senior Matt McCollum (Tabernacle/Shawnee) and junior John Ralston (Annandale, Va./Paul VI) each collecting two hits.  Ralston now has 99 career hits at Rider.

"A.J. and Matty has some good hits and Ralston got a big hit for us as well," said head coach Barry Davis.  "It was a good game overall, I thought we could have played better on defense."

Albee has six hits in his last two games.

Ralston and freshman Adam Wayman (Wilkes-Barre, Pa./G.A.R. Memorial) each had two RBI for the Broncs.

Trailing 1-0 in the third inning, the Broncs took a 2-1 lead on a two-run bases loaded single by Wayman. 

"Adam's hit was big," Davis said.  "It gave us the lead and got us some momentum."

ASU took advantage of a Rider error and wild pitch to tie the game in the fourth and retook the lead, 3-2 on a home run in the fifth.

"We gave a couple of runs away," said Davis.  "We misplayed a fly ball in the fourth and there was a play, it was not an easy play but we didn't get any outs on it in the sixth and it snow balled from there.  You take those plays out and we are in much better shape."

ASU used three hits and two walks to plate three runs in the sixth and went up 6-2 before a bases loaded walk by senior Nick Wojnowski (Baldwin, Md./Calvert Hall) and a two-run single by Ralston in the top of the seventh brought Rider to within one at 6-5.

"We have some experienced players who don't panic when we are trailing," said Davis.  "We are pretty steady.  There were a few times where we left the bases loaded where we could have helped ourselves with one more hit.  Overall we competed and were in the game and got into their bullpen and saw a little bit of that."

Three singles and a bases loaded walk gave ASU a run in the bottom of the seventh as the Mountaineers went up 7-5. 

Mountaineer pitcher Chris Patterson retired Rider in order in the eighth and ninth innings.

Each team had 11 hits in the game.  "We swung the bats pretty well," said Davis.  "We showed a good approach at the plate."

Rider left eight runners on base with ASU stranding 10.

Junior Mike Thomas (Forest Hill, Md./Fallston) started and took the loss for Rider, working five and one-third innings, recording eight strikeouts while allowing three earned runs.  Thomas is now 1-1 on the season.

"I thought Mike pitched well and competed," Davis said.

Freshman Tyler Smith (Westmont/Haddon Township)  worked two and a third innings, scattering four hits for the Broncs.

Rider and ASU complete the three-game series with single games on Saturday at 2pm and Sunday at 1pm.  The games are being played at L.P. Frans Stadium in Hickory, North Carolina after heavy snow this week forced the venue change.

"We feel good about the game," Davis added.  "We can't walk a guy, hit a guy and drop a pop up and misplay a grounder, in key situations.  ASU took advantage of every mistake we made and magnified them.  They are solid and are playing confident.  We have some things we need to sure up on our end."
